10 Ways to Improve Your Casino Game Development Skills

Working with a no. 1 casino game development company, leveraging expert casino game development services, and applying these 10 strategies will help you stand out as a top-tier casino game developer.

10 Ways to Improve Your Casino Game Development Skills

Casino game development is a unique and exciting field that blends traditional game design with the complexities of the gambling industry. Developers in this niche are tasked with creating engaging, fun, and rewarding experiences for players, while also ensuring that games are fair, secure, and compliant with industry regulations. As the online gambling market continues to grow, the demand for skilled casino game developers is higher than ever. Whether you're an experienced developer or just starting out, improving your casino game development skills is crucial to success in this competitive industry.

In this blog, we will explore 10 effective ways to enhance your casino game development skills, with a focus on leveraging the tools, resources, and strategies that can help you excel in this lucrative market. We'll also discuss the role of casino game development companies, casino software development services, and how you can create a casino app that stands out in the crowded online gambling space.

1. Master the Basics of Game Design

Before diving into the specific world of casino game development, it's essential to have a solid understanding of general game design principles. Successful casino games rely on engaging mechanics, rewarding player experiences, and a seamless user interface (UI). Mastering these core aspects of game design will lay the foundation for creating games that captivate and retain players.

  • Learn about game mechanics: Focus on understanding what makes games enjoyable. Study different types of mechanics, from reward systems to player progression, and think about how these can be applied to casino games.
  • UI/UX design: Ensure that your games are user-friendly, with intuitive interfaces and easy navigation. A smooth player experience is critical in casino games, as users want to quickly understand the rules and start playing.

By honing these general skills, you'll be better equipped to develop games that not only entertain but also drive player engagement and retention in the competitive online casino market.

2. Study Popular Casino Games

To improve your casino game development skills, it's essential to familiarize yourself with the most popular games in the industry. This includes traditional table games like blackjack, roulette, and poker, as well as modern video slots and live dealer games. Understanding the mechanics and design elements that make these games successful will provide you with valuable insights into what works in the market.

  • Play popular casino games: Try out a variety of online casino games to see what makes them engaging. Pay attention to game features, themes, and bonus structures.
  • Analyze successful games: Study games that have a large player base. What elements keep players coming back? How do these games balance excitement with fairness and rewards?

By analyzing successful games, you'll gain a deeper understanding of the industry and be able to apply these insights to your own projects.

3. Understand Gambling Mechanics and RNG

Casino games are different from traditional video games in that they involve real money and must comply with strict regulations to ensure fairness. One of the most critical aspects of casino game development is the implementation of a Random Number Generator (RNG), which ensures that the outcomes of games like slots, blackjack, and roulette are random and fair.

To improve your skills in this area, it's essential to:

  • Learn how RNG works: Understand the mathematical algorithms behind RNG and how they are used to create fair outcomes in casino games.
  • Study probability and odds: Casino games are built on specific probabilities and payout structures. Familiarize yourself with these concepts to ensure that your games are fair and balanced.
  • Comply with regulations: Make sure you're aware of the gambling regulations in different jurisdictions, as this will impact how you develop and implement RNG in your games.

Having a deep understanding of gambling mechanics will help you create casino games that are not only fun but also compliant with industry standards.

4. Enhance Your Knowledge of Casino Software Development

Casino software development involves much more than just game design. It requires knowledge of various technical tools, platforms, and programming languages that are specific to the online gambling industry. Whether you're developing for mobile, web, or desktop, understanding the right tools for the job is crucial.

  • Learn relevant programming languages: Depending on the platform you're developing for, you may need to master languages like JavaScript, HTML5, C++, and Unity for 2D and 3D game development.
  • Familiarize yourself with casino development platforms: Many online casinos rely on specialized software platforms to host their games. Get to know platforms such as Unity3D or Unreal Engine, which are commonly used for developing visually stunning casino games.
  • Explore backend systems: Casino games need robust backend systems to manage player data, transactions, and game outcomes. Learning about server-side programming, database management, and APIs will make you a well-rounded casino game developer.

Improving your technical skills will allow you to create high-quality games that run smoothly and efficiently, ensuring a positive experience for players.

5. Leverage Casino Game Development Services

If you're looking to improve your skills, partnering with or learning from a casino game development company can be incredibly beneficial. These companies have years of experience and understand the intricacies of the industry, from game mechanics to compliance.

  • Outsource to professionals: If you're developing a game and need help with specific aspects, such as RNG implementation or compliance, consider hiring a casino game development service to handle these complex tasks.
  • Learn from the experts: Many casino game development companies offer consulting services or training programs. Taking advantage of these resources can help you understand the best practices in the industry.

Working with experienced developers and leveraging professional services will help you accelerate your learning curve and improve the overall quality of your casino games.

6. Stay Updated with Industry Trends

The online gambling industry is constantly evolving, with new trends, technologies, and regulations emerging regularly. To improve your casino game development skills, it's crucial to stay informed about the latest developments in the industry.

  • Follow industry news: Subscribe to online gambling and game development blogs, newsletters, and forums to stay updated on the latest trends and innovations.
  • Attend industry events: Participate in gaming conferences, such as the Global Gaming Expo (G2E) or ICE London, to network with other developers and learn about cutting-edge technologies and trends.
  • Keep an eye on regulations: As a casino game developer, it's essential to be aware of regulatory changes in different markets. For example, new laws surrounding online gambling may affect how you develop your games or require changes to your existing projects.

By staying current with industry trends, you'll be better positioned to create games that resonate with modern players and adhere to the latest regulations.

7. Experiment with Different Themes and Game Styles

One of the most exciting aspects of casino game development is the creative freedom to experiment with different themes, aesthetics, and gameplay styles. Successful casino games often feature engaging narratives, stunning graphics, and unique bonus structures that keep players coming back for more.

  • Explore new themes: Casino games are no longer limited to traditional fruit slots and card games. Explore themes such as adventure, fantasy, mythology, or even branded content from movies and TV shows.
  • Innovate with gameplay: Experiment with new ways to engage players. For example, you could introduce multiplayer elements or integrate skill-based mechanics into your games.
  • Play with reward structures: The way players are rewarded in a casino game can significantly impact their engagement. Experiment with different types of bonuses, free spins, or progressive jackpots to keep things exciting.

By experimenting with new themes and game styles, you can create games that stand out in the crowded casino market and appeal to a broader audience.

8. Work on Mobile Casino Game Development

Mobile gaming has overtaken desktop gaming in terms of popularity, and this trend is especially prevalent in the casino industry. Improving your mobile game development skills will make you a more versatile developer and allow you to tap into the lucrative mobile gaming market.

  • Learn mobile development tools: Familiarize yourself with tools and frameworks like Unity, Cocos2d, and Xamarin, which are popular for mobile game development.
  • Optimize for mobile: Mobile casino games must be optimized for smaller screens and touch-based controls. Learn how to design games that provide a seamless experience on smartphones and tablets.
  • Create a casino app: As more players turn to mobile gaming, creating your own casino app is a great way to enter the market. Learn how to build a mobile casino app from scratch, incorporating everything from game design to payment integration.

With the increasing dominance of mobile gaming, improving your mobile development skills will make you a valuable asset in the casino game development space.

9. Develop Strong Testing and QA Skills

In the casino industry, players expect games to be fair, secure, and glitch-free. Testing and quality assurance (QA) are critical components of casino game development, as any technical issues can lead to a poor player experience or even legal complications.

  • Learn testing frameworks: Familiarize yourself with automated testing tools like Selenium or Appium that can help you test your games efficiently.
  • Focus on security: Casino games involve real money transactions, so security is paramount. Ensure that your games comply with industry standards and are protected from hacking and fraud.
  • Test for fairness: Make sure your games are RNG-compliant and fair. Players need to trust that they have a fair chance of winning, and any perception of unfairness can lead to a loss of credibility.

By developing strong testing and QA skills, you can ensure that your games are reliable, secure, and enjoyable for players.

10. Build a Portfolio and Network with Online Casino Game Developers

To truly improve your casino game development skills, it's important to put your knowledge into practice and get feedback from others in the industry.

  • Build a portfolio: Create a portfolio of your best casino game development projects to showcase your skills to potential employers or clients.
  • Join online communities: Engage with other online casino game developers by joining forums, social media groups, or attending virtual meetups. Sharing ideas, getting feedback, and learning from others will help you grow as a developer.
  • Collaborate on projects: Working on collaborative projects with other developers will expose you to new ideas and techniques, improving your overall skills.

Networking with other casino game developers and building a strong portfolio will help you establish yourself in the industry and open up new opportunities for growth.

Conclusion

Improving your casino game development skills requires a combination of technical knowledge, creativity, and a deep understanding of the gambling industry. By mastering game design fundamentals, staying updated with industry trends, and learning from experts in casino software development, you can elevate your skills and create engaging, high-quality casino games.

Whether you're working with a no. 1 casino game development company, leveraging casino game development services, or planning to create a casino app, applying these 10 strategies will help you stand out as a top-tier casino game developer. The online casino industry is booming, and with the right skills, you can seize the opportunity to build a successful career in this exciting field.

What's Your Reaction?

like

dislike

love

funny

angry

sad

wow